YzgFileDao.java 760 Bytes
package com.yanzuoguang.cloud.file.dao;


import com.yanzuoguang.cloud.vo.YzgFileVo;
import com.yanzuoguang.cloud.vo.req.YzgFileStatusReqVo;
import com.yanzuoguang.dao.BaseDao;

/**
 * 日志接口基本操作类
 *
 * @author 颜佐光
 */
public interface YzgFileDao extends BaseDao {

    /**
     * 获取导出文件数量
     *
     * @param req 批次编号
     * @return 文件数量
     */
    int getUserCompanyCount(YzgFileVo req);

    /**
     * 获取导出文件数量
     *
     * @param req 批次编号
     * @return 文件数量
     */
    int getCallbackCount(YzgFileVo req);

    /**
     * 修改文件状态
     *
     * @param req 批次编号
     * @return 文件数量
     */
    int updateStatus(YzgFileStatusReqVo req);

}